What is a push day workout and which muscles does it target?

A push day workout meaning centers on training all muscles involved in pushing movements during a single session. This includes the chest (pectorals), shoulders (deltoids), and triceps, which work together during pressing motions. The approach maximizes training efficiency by grouping synergistic muscles that assist each other during compound movements.

Push-pull-legs (PPL) splits have become the most popular training method among intermediate and advanced lifters, with surveys showing over 60% of experienced trainees using this approach. The system works because it respects natural movement patterns while providing adequate recovery time between sessions.

The primary muscles targeted during push day include:

  • Chest muscles (pectorals): Responsible for horizontal pushing movements like bench press and push-ups
  • Shoulder muscles (deltoids): Handle overhead pressing and provide stabilization during chest exercises
  • Triceps: Extend the elbow during all pushing movements and receive significant stimulus from compound exercises
  • Supporting muscles: Serratus anterior, upper back, and core muscles provide stability throughout push movements

What’s the difference between push and pull day workouts?

Push movements involve extending joints and moving weight away from your body, while pull movements require flexion and bringing weight toward your body. This fundamental mechanical difference determines which muscle groups are emphasized during each training session.

Push day exercises include bench press, overhead press, dips, and push-ups – all movements where you’re pressing weight away from your torso. In contrast, a pull day workout features exercises like rows, pull-ups, and curls where you’re drawing resistance toward your body. This opposing pattern targets completely different muscle groups: push days emphasize chest, shoulders, and triceps, while pull days focus on back, rear deltoids, and biceps.

The beauty of this split lies in muscle recovery patterns. When you train push muscles intensively, your pull muscles remain relatively fresh and can even assist in recovery through improved blood flow and gentle stretching of opposing muscle groups.

How should beginners structure their first push day workout?

Beginners should start with 3-4 exercises, focusing on mastering movement patterns before adding complexity or volume. A push day workout beginner routine emphasizes technique development and gradual adaptation to training stress.

Here’s an optimal beginner push day structure:

  1. Incline Dumbbell Press: 3 sets × 8-10 reps (easier to control than barbell)
  2. Overhead Press: 3 sets × 6-8 reps (full-body engagement and shoulder development)
  3. Push-ups: 2 sets × 8-15 reps (bodyweight progression and movement quality)
  4. Lateral Raises: 2 sets × 12-15 reps (shoulder isolation and injury prevention)

This structure provides 10 total working sets across major movement patterns while remaining manageable for recovery. Beginners should master these exercises over 4-6 weeks before adding complexity like barbell bench press or weighted dips.

Progression timeline for beginners:
Weeks 1-2: Focus on form and range of motion
Weeks 3-4: Begin adding weight when form remains perfect
Weeks 5-6: Introduce additional exercises or sets
Weeks 7-8: Consider transitioning to intermediate programming

How long should rest periods be between push exercises?

Optimal rest periods for push exercises range from 2-3 minutes for compound movements and 60-90 seconds for isolation work. These timeframes allow adequate phosphocreatine system recovery while maintaining training density.

Scientific guidelines for push day rest periods:

  • Compound exercises (bench press, overhead press): 2-3 minutes for strength, 90 seconds for hypertrophy focus
  • Isolation exercises (lateral raises, tricep work): 60-90 seconds depending on intensity
  • Bodyweight exercises: 60-120 seconds based on difficulty and rep targets

Research from exercise physiology studies indicates that 2-3 minute rest periods restore 90-95% of strength capacity, enabling consistent performance across multiple sets. Shorter rest periods (60-90 seconds) create greater metabolic stress, which can enhance muscle growth through different mechanisms than pure strength training.

Key Takeaway: Match rest periods to your primary goal – longer rest for strength and power, shorter rest for muscle growth and conditioning adaptations.

What does an effective push day workout look like for men?

An effective push day workout men routine emphasizes progressive overload on compound movements while incorporating sufficient volume for muscle growth. Male trainees typically respond well to moderate-to-high volume with emphasis on strength development in major lifts.

Optimal male push day structure:

  1. Barbell Bench Press: 4 sets × 5-6 reps (strength focus)
  2. Overhead Press: 3 sets × 6-8 reps (shoulder development)
  3. Incline Dumbbell Press: 3 sets × 8-10 reps (upper chest emphasis)
  4. Weighted Dips: 3 sets × 8-12 reps (compound finishing movement)
  5. Lateral Raises: 3 sets × 12-15 reps (shoulder width)
  6. Close-Grip Bench Press: 2 sets × 10-12 reps (tricep specialization)
  7. Overhead Tricep Extension: 2 sets × 12-15 reps (long head targeting)

This structure provides 20 total working sets with emphasis on strength development in primary movements. The combination of heavy compound work and moderate-volume assistance exercises optimizes both strength and muscle growth adaptations that most men seek.

How do you perform push day workouts at home without equipment?

Effective home push day workouts rely on bodyweight progressions, household items for resistance, and creative angle variations. Push-up variations form the foundation, with progressions from beginner to advanced levels providing years of development potential.

Complete home push day routine:

  1. Standard Push-ups: 3 sets × 8-15 reps (chest, triceps, shoulders)
  2. Pike Push-ups: 3 sets × 6-12 reps (shoulders, upper chest)
  3. Diamond Push-ups: 2 sets × 5-10 reps (triceps emphasis)
  4. Decline Push-ups: 2 sets × 8-12 reps (upper chest, feet elevated)
  5. Single-arm Push-ups: 1-2 sets × 3-8 reps per arm (advanced progression)
  6. Handstand Push-ups: 1-2 sets × 3-8 reps (advanced shoulder exercise)
  7. Tricep Dips: 2-3 sets × 8-15 reps (using chair or couch)

Household items for added resistance:
Backpack with books: Weighted push-up variations
Water jugs: Overhead pressing and lateral raises
Towels: Sliding movements and isometric holds
Resistance bands: Variable resistance for all movement patterns

What warm-up routine prepares your body for push day training?

An effective push day warm-up includes 5-10 minutes of general movement followed by specific mobility work and activation exercises for shoulders, chest, and triceps. This preparation reduces injury risk while optimizing performance during training.

Comprehensive push day warm-up routine:

  1. General warm-up (5 minutes):
    – Arm circles: 10 forward, 10 backward
    – Jumping jacks: 30 seconds
    – Light cardio: treadmill, bike, or rowing

  2. Shoulder mobility (3-4 minutes):
    – Band pull-aparts: 15 reps
    – Wall slides: 10 reps
    – Cross-body shoulder stretches: 30 seconds each arm

  3. Activation exercises (3-4 minutes):
    – Push-up to downward dog: 8 reps
    – Scapular wall slides: 12 reps
    – Band external rotations: 15 reps each arm

  4. Movement preparation (2-3 minutes):
    – Bodyweight push-ups: 8-10 reps
    – Air presses: 15 reps
    – Arm swings across body: 10 each direction

This 15-minute protocol increases core temperature, lubricates joints, and activates the nervous system for optimal training performance.

How do you track progression and know when to increase weight?

Effective progression tracking requires documenting weight, sets, reps, and subjective difficulty ratings for each exercise. Clear progression indicators include completing all prescribed reps with 1-2 reps in reserve (RIR) or achieving target rep ranges with perfect form.

Progression tracking system:

  1. Document every workout: Record weight, sets, reps, and rest periods
  2. Use RPE scale: Rate perceived exertion from 1-10 to gauge difficulty
  3. Track form quality: Note when technique breaks down
  4. Monitor recovery: Record sleep, soreness, and energy levels
  5. Set specific targets: Define clear goals for each exercise
  6. Review weekly: Analyze trends and adjust programming accordingly

Most successful lifters use smartphone apps or simple notebooks to maintain consistent records. The key is finding a system you’ll actually use rather than the most complex tracking method available.

Progression benchmarks for common exercises:
Bench Press: Increase weight when you complete 3×8 with 2 RIR
Overhead Press: Add weight after achieving 3×6 with proper form
Dips: Progress to weighted versions after 3×12 bodyweight
Push-ups: Advance to harder variations after 3×15 perfect reps

What are the signs you’re ready to progress your push day workout?

You’re ready to progress when you can complete all prescribed reps with 1-2 reps remaining in the tank while maintaining perfect form. This indicates adequate strength development without compromising technique or recovery.

Clear progression readiness indicators:

  • Form remains perfect: No breakdown in technique during final reps
  • RIR of 1-2: Could perform 1-2 additional reps if absolutely necessary
  • Consistent performance: Can repeat performance across multiple sessions
  • Recovery is adequate: No excessive soreness or fatigue between sessions
  • Motivation remains high: Training feels challenging but enjoyable
  • Sleep and nutrition support training: Adequate rest and fuel for adaptation

Progression methods beyond adding weight:
Increase reps: Add 1-2 reps per set before increasing load
Add sets: Include additional volume before advancing difficulty
Improve tempo: Slower eccentrics or pause reps increase difficulty
Reduce rest periods: Shorter breaks between sets increase challenge
Exercise progressions: Advance to more challenging movement variations

The principle of progressive overload can be achieved through multiple variables, not just weight increases. This flexibility allows continuous progression even during strength plateaus.

Frequently Asked Questions About Push Day Workouts

How often should I do push day workouts per week?
Most trainees benefit from 2 push day workouts per week, spaced 72-96 hours apart. This frequency allows complete recovery while maintaining stimulus for continued adaptation. Beginners may start with once per week, while advanced lifters might handle 3 sessions weekly.

Can I do push day and pull day back-to-back?
Yes, push and pull days can be performed consecutively since they target different muscle groups. Many lifters follow push-pull-legs-rest or push-pull-rest-repeat schedules successfully. The opposing muscle groups can actually aid recovery through improved blood flow.

What should I do if I plateau on my push day workout?
Plateau solutions include deload weeks (reduce weight by 10-20%), changing rep ranges, adding new exercises, or modifying training variables like tempo or rest periods. Sometimes plateaus indicate the need for more recovery rather than more training stimulus.

Is it normal to be very sore after push day workouts?
Mild to moderate soreness is normal, especially for beginners or when introducing new exercises. Excessive soreness that impairs daily activities may indicate too much volume or insufficient recovery. Soreness should decrease as your body adapts to training.

Can I combine push day with other muscle groups?
Push muscles can be combined with legs (push/legs split) or trained alone. Avoid combining push day with pull muscles in the same session, as this reduces the recovery benefits of the push-pull-legs system. Core work can be added to any push day session.

What’s better: machines or free weights for push day?
Both have advantages. Free weights recruit more stabilizer muscles and improve functional strength, while machines provide consistent resistance and safety for beginners. The best approach combines both methods based on your experience level and goals.

How long should my push day workout last?
Effective push day workouts typically last 45-90 minutes, including warm-up and cool-down. Quality matters more than duration – a focused 45-minute session often produces better results than a distracted 90-minute workout.

Can women follow the same push day routines as men?
Women can follow similar exercise selections but may benefit from higher frequencies, different rep ranges, and modified progressions. The basic movement patterns remain the same, but programming variables should match individual needs and recovery capacity.

Should I eat before or after my push day workout?
Eat a balanced meal 2-3 hours before training for optimal energy, or a small snack 30-60 minutes prior. Post-workout nutrition within 2 hours supports recovery, but total daily nutrition matters more than precise timing for most trainees.

What if I can’t do push-ups or bench press due to injury?
Incline variations, machine alternatives, or single-arm exercises may be suitable modifications. Consult healthcare providers for injury-specific guidance. Many shoulder or wrist issues can be worked around with proper exercise selection and modifications.
